Vernon Wells goes from Toronto to the Angels. Mike Napoli & Juan Rivera come back to Toronto in the 3-player deal. LA picks up $80 million plus in salary due Wells over the next 4 years. It's a risky deal, but the Angels were desperate (like the Yankees signing of Soriano) to do something to put people in the stands after a terrible 2010.
Old "friends" & ex-Red Sox players Johnny Damon & Manny Ramirez ink free agent 1-year deals with the Tampa Bay Rays. Damon get $5 million plus as a part-time player & Manny gets $2 million, a far cry from his $20 mil a year each of his last 10 years. Again, Tampa Bay had to do something after their fire sale of 2010 players to get people in the stands - which they couldn't fill when the Rays were a good team. Lucky us, we get to see Damon & Manny return to Fenway 9 more times this year.
My thought is that these are all desperation signings of older players who may or may not contribute during the year. The Angels, by far, have taken the biggest gamble with Wells.
